Picnic Areas

This location both reservable and non-reservable picnic areas. Non-reservable picnic areas are occupied at a first-come, first-serve basis.

Reservation permit holders must arrive at the reservation site on the date reserved prior to 10:00 a.m. and remain at the site with a copy of the approved picnic application. The site will be opened to the public for general use at 10:00 a.m. if the reservation holder is not present. An adult representative from the group must be present at all times.

Parking fees

Effective April 1, 2021, City of San José Parks, Recreation and Neighborhood Services (PRNS) will resume paid parking at regional parks and destinations.

All city payment machines will display multilingual signage reminding customers to wear a mask and maintain a safe distance from others while paying. Employees will follow safe cash handling procedures as well as routine machine cleaning.

Parking fees are $6 per day, and subject to change as normal operations resume. Discount cards and hangtags issued from April 2019 through March 2020 will be honored to receive a full year of value.

Parking fees are collected daily. Each automated machine accepts exact cash (change is not dispensed) and credit cards (Visa, MasterCard and Discover Card). Parking space is not guaranteed and re-entry may not be allowed when space is unavailable. Annual passes honored at Alum Rock ParkLake CunninghamAlmaden LakeKelley Park and Happy Hollow Park & Zoo.

The park has two parking lots. The east side parking lot is located off Winfield Boulevard, just south of Coleman Road. The east lot allows access to Quicksilver, Southpoint and Arroyo picnic areas and the Los Alamitos Creek Trail. The west side parking lot located off Almaden Expressway.

Rules and Regulations

  • Photo permits are required for all commercial photo shoots. This includes professional wedding photographers.
  • Vehicle Access: Vehicles ARE NOT permitted on service roads or paths. All picnic areas are within a short walking distance from the parking lots. Illegally parked vehicles or vehicles operated on paths and service roads are subject to citation. 
  • General Rules:
    1. Amplified sound (including drums, loud speakers/radios/instruments) is prohibited.
    2. Beer and wine are allowed in the designated picnic areas only.
    3. Fish may be caught and released, but should not be eaten. This lake contains fish and sediment that may be contaminated with mercury, which may be harmful if ingested by humans. Fishing licenses must be displayed at all times.
    4. No damaging or collecting flowers, plants, trees, or other vegetation.
    5. Weapons, guns, including air guns, paintball guns, or any dangerous instruments are not allowed in this park.
    6. Skating is allowed only on paved sidewalks and pathways. Skateboarding, roller skating, or inline skating on park structures, furniture or hard courts is prohibited.
    7. Littering/unauthorized dumping or dumping of residential garbage is not allowed.
    8. It is unlawful to damage, deface, vandalize or otherwise alter City park property.
    9. Air jumper with City-approved vendor is permitted only at  Quicksilver and Arroyo picnic areas upon approval by Parks Division office.
    10. Party/Costume characters are not allowed to collect money on City property.
    11. Smoking is not allowed in City of San José Parks.
    12. All San José Municipal Codes and State laws apply.
